Description
The barn at Copyhold Farm, located on the southeast side of the farmyard, is likely from the late 16th century, with weatherboarding and alterations added in the 18th century, and further changes made in the 19th and 20th centuries. It features a timber frame with wattle and daub infill that has been replaced by weatherboard cladding on a brick plinth, topped with a plain tile roof. The structure consists of three bays with an added central midstray.
On the yard elevation, there is a gabled midstray with a double door on either side. The roof slopes down as a catslide on the left, covering a two-bay open-fronted shelter, and on the right, it extends over a 19th-century brick outshut. The rear of the barn has a midstray with a hipped roof, and there is a corrugated iron lean-to on the left, which is not of special interest.
Inside, the barn features jowelled wall posts with short straight braces connecting to the wall plates and tie-beams. The roof structure includes collared queen-post trusses, clasped purlins, old rafters, and a square-section ridge-piece. Holes in the soffits of the wall-framing timbers indicate where former staves from the wattle and daub infill were located.
